Western Woman Wax Work- “Blessings Bloom”
This wax is a western woman—my latest sculpture soon to go into bronze. The foundry poured 2 waxes and sent them to me via UPS. In the summer, I’d have to go to the foundry and pick up the wax myself for fear they might melt in a delivery truck. Much work goes into having the waxes finished as seen above.
